Late Spring
Yasujiro Ozus 'Late Spring' is a delicate, deeply moving story about a father trying to convince his devoted daughter to marry and start her own life. It is the first of Ozus 'Noriko trilogy' and perfectly captures the quiet, everyday struggles of post-war Japanese life. Burning
Based on a Haruki Murakami short story, Burning is a haunting, slow-burn mystery about a young deliveryman who encounters a childhood friend and her mysterious, wealthy new boyfriend. As the boyfriend reveals a strange hobby, the protagonist becomes increasingly obsessed and paranoid.
